Aim halts zinc mine work at Burkina Faso mine
SYDNEY, July 17 (Reuters) - Development of Burkina Faso's Perkoa zinc mine has been halted due to funding problems linked to depressed world zinc prices, its Australia-listed operator, Aim Resources AIM.AX said on Thursday.
Aim said in January it had an agreement to ship 45,000 tonnes of concentrate a year to Brazilian metals group Votorantim, once the mine was up and running. (Reporting by James Regan, Editing by Mark Bendeich)
